# isCube

A Boolean value that indicates whether the texture is a cube textures.

```
var isCube: Bool { get set }
```

## Discussion

Cube textures are used in skybox rendering, light probes, and environment maps. If this property’s value is <doc://com.apple.documentation/documentation/Swift/true>, the texture object represents a cube texture. In this case, the texture’s image data (accessible with the methods in Accessing Texture Data) contains six square images arranged vertically. The images represent the +X, -X, +Y, -Y, +Z, and -Z faces of the cube (in that order), and the [`dimensions`](/documentation/ModelIO/MDLTexture/dimensions) property reflects this arrangement (height is six times width).
